How to Install and Configure Breeze
We recommend that you do not change any pre-configured settings in order to have the best performance on Cloudways. In addition, no other cache plugin must be active when Breeze is activated.
- Log into WordPress Admin Area
The first thing that you will need to do is make sure that you log in to your WordPress admin area. - Navigate to Plugins Section
There is a menu located on the left of the screen. Look for and click on Plugins, then Add New from the drop-down list. You can then search for Breeze – WordPress Cache Plugin. - Install and Activate Breeze WordPress Cache Plugin
When you have found Breeze, go right ahead and install the plugin. As soon as installation has finished, click on Activate. - Configure Breeze Cache Settings
Breeze comes with pre-configured settings. You can use the following steps to verify Breeze settings, as well as get more knowledge about some advanced features.
You will have to access settings from the left bar, and choose Breeze from the drop-down menu. When you have located the plugin, you must select Basic Options. When you have been taken to the Breeze settings page, you will see a few options.
The Basic options tab is the one that opens by default. You will also notice that purge cache is automatically set to 24 hours by default. However, you will be able to change this option.
It is advisable to keep the GZIP Compression option enabled. However, if you already have GZIP compression enabled on the server, you can uncheck this option. The GZIP compression option can be enabled on the server using the .htaccess file.

Database optimization
You can optimize your database as you require. This includes auto drafted content, post revisions, trashed comment, trackbacks and pingbacks, transient, as well as comments from the trash and the spam folder.
Removing this data means that you decrease the size of your database, thereby improving the overall performance of the website.
Varnish options
You will find that the Varnish option is enabled on all fresh WordPress deployments. At the same time, it is highly recommended that you keep the Auto Purge Varnish option enabled all the time.
Purge Cloudways Breeze Cache
When it comes to this option, you can only use it if and when you need it. As mentioned earlier, the Breeze – WordPress Cache Plugin purges all internal cache after every 24 hours. Of course, you can always change this setting.
If you want to purge the varnish cache or plugin’s internal cache manually, you can do that from the Purge All options that you will find on your Breeze tab.
